Murder Most Horrid

 

 

Date Added: 1st January 1970

Want to keep forever? Try looking for 'Murder Most Horrid' on Amazon (paid link)

 

 

Channel: BBC

Description:

Tales of foul play, dark deeds and reckless revenge from the producers of Absolutely Fabulous. Dawn French stars in these stand-alone comedy dramas which parody the murder genre and prove proves death can be a very funny business indeed.
